Microcontrollers Microchip Technology ATSAML11E16A-AF Overview
The Microcontrollers Microchip Technology ATSAML11E16A-AF is a high-performance, 32-bit microcontroller unit (MCU) featuring a robust 64KB of flash memory housed in a compact 32TQFP package. Designed by Microchip Technology, this MCU is tailored for applications demanding high-security features and low-power consumption. With advanced peripherals integrated and a flexible hardware interface, it offers an ideal solution for developers looking to create scalable and secure embedded systems.
ATSAML11E16A-AF Features
This microcontroller incorporates a range of features designed to enhance functionality while simplifying implementation. Key features include an ARM Cortex-M23 core, which provides efficient processing capabilities with minimal power usage. Security is a top priority, with built-in hardware support for cryptographic functions and secure boot. Additionally, the MCU supports multiple communication protocols including SPI, I2C, and UART, allowing for versatile connectivity options in complex designs.
